lẻn

Definition
  1. Verb:
    • To sneak: To move quietly and stealthily, typically to avoid being seen or heard by others.
    • To slip away/into: To enter, exit, or move somewhere secretly and often quickly.
Usage Examples
  • Verb:
    • lẻn vào phòng không ai hay biết. (He sneaked into the room without anyone knowing.)
    • Cậu lẻn ra khỏi nhà lúc nửa đêm. (The boy slipped out of the house at midnight.)
    • Tên trộm lẻn qua cửa sổ. (The thief sneaked through the window.)
Advanced Usage
  • The verb "lẻn" inherently implies a purpose of secrecy and is almost always used in contexts involving concealment of one's movement from others. It often carries a nuance of taking advantage of an opportunity or a moment of inattention.
Variants and Related Words
  • Lén lút (adj/adverbial): Acting in a secretive, furtive, or stealthy manner.
    • Hành động lén lút của họ bị phát hiện. (Their stealthy action was discovered.)
Synonyms
  • To sneak: To move stealthily.
  • To creep: To move slowly and carefully, especially to avoid notice.
  • To slip: To move quickly and unobtrusively.
  • To steal away: To leave secretly.
Related Idioms
  • Lẻn như mèo: To sneak like a cat; describing very quiet, stealthy movement.

    • đi lẻn như mèo, chẳng ai nghe thấy tiếng động. (He moved as sneakily as a cat; no one heard a sound.)
  • Lẻn đi lẻn lại: To sneak back and forth; to move to and fro furtively.

    • Kẻ đáng ngờ lẻn đi lẻn lại trước cổng. (The suspicious person was sneaking back and forth in front of the gate.)
